Moulin de la Montagne de Watten

This stone mill, dating from 1731, was built on the site of a wooden mill using materials from the nearby former Watten Abbey. Built on the remains of fortifications, it operated until 1930, before losing both its wings in a storm in 1937. It was used as an observatory by the German army in 1940. It wasn't until 1985 that the commune bought it, restored it and opened it to visitors. A new roof and a new mechanism enable the mill to grind grain as it did in the past.
